This document dated 1812, an appointment for Humphrey Jackman, appointed as Justice of Peace for Hillsborough County, New Hampshire. Signed at lower right by Governor William Plumer, left and bottom by Samuel Sparhawk and Ithamar Chase. Document is 12x15, folds, toned, overall good condition.William Plumer (June 25, 1759 – December 22, 1850) was an American lawyer,  Baptist lay preacher, and politician from Epping, New Hampshire. He is most notable ...for his service as a Federalist in the United States Senate (1802–1807), and Governor of New Hampshire as a Democratic-Republican (1812–1813, 1816–1819).In 1803, Plumer was one of several New England Federalists to propose secession from the United States because of the lack of power by Federalists, the rising influence of Jeffersonian Democrats, and the diminished influence of the North since the Louisiana Purchase. Recalling his involvement in the secession scheme in 1827, Plumer said, "This was, I think, the greatest political error of my life: & would, had it been reduced to practise [sic], instead of releiving [sic], destroyed New England.... Fortunately for my own reputation the erroneous opinion I formed produced no bitter fruits to myself or my country."[Sparhawk, Samuel (1777-1834) Cashier, Concord Bank, 1807-1810, 1814-1826....Secretary, State of New Hampshire, 1810-14, 1816-1825....1st Lieutenant, The Company of Volunteers, Concord, 1814....Treasurer, New Hampshire Historical Society, 1825-1830....Presidential Elector, 1829....Sandemanian.Ithamar Chase was born in 1762 in Sutton, Worcester County, Massachusetts to Dudley and Alice Corbett Chase. He was baptized there 27 September 1762. Unfortunately, Ithamar's subsequent investment in the glass industry failed, and he left his family an insolvent estate at his death in 1817.It is of special significance that his child Salmon Portland Chase had a noteworthy career in politics. Further notoriety came with the naming of Chase Manhattan Bank in his honor.
